Priapism can be described as persistent erection of the penis, which is caused by excessive blood flow to the penis or when blood is trapped inside the penis blood chambers I. e, corpus spongiosum.
Priapism can be of two types, they are
1. High- flow Priapism : this is caused when the artery supplying blood to the penis is damaged, thereby, causing it to be oversupplied with oxygenated blood. This type is not painful and can be treated by adopting cold therapy, the use of ice packs.
2. Low-flow Priapism : This occurs when old blood is trapped inside the penis blood chambers. This type is very painful and require urgent medical attention.
Note that, the second type of priapism,low-flow priapism, is caused in the case of a sickled-cell person, because the shape of the blood cell can easily trap blood in the penis.
Both photosynthesis and respiration involve the conversion of energy from one form to another through a series of biochemical reactions. Both processes use and produce ATP in reactions that are carried out on membranes and are controlled by enzymes.
